Self-Paced: Getting Started With Online Learning Using Canvas

Are you preparing to teach your courses online? Our popular self-paced modules for Getting Started with Online Learning are now available in Canvas—so you can explore Canvas as a learner while thinking about how you’ll create an engaging online learning environment.

These modules provide a basic orientation to teaching online and include short, narrated presentations and tasks to help you create online lessons in Canvas. You will learn how to:

  • Communicate with your students online
  • Organize course materials consistently
  • Provide instruction
  • Engage your students in activities
  • Create a place for students to submit assignments
